Quick note on slimming the Pondercat images: we moved to the two-stage build, so the final layer only keeps the runtime bits. Run `pcat trim --verify` before pushing to the Bramblehook registry. One gotcha — the trimmed image drops the baked-in creds, so the runtime env file now carries them. Add the registry pull token on the next line.

secret setting of kadup-kaduf: RELAY_SECRET3=355

The flagged package was added in a recent lockfile change and has not yet been pulled into any production build. Please verify during review that the intended package name matches the canonical registry entry exactly, and reject the change if the provenance cannot be confirmed. Do not install the package locally while investigating. Escalations with the lockfile diff attached should go to the registry hygiene desk.

pager mailbox: belix@braskforge.corp

☐ Key ceremony step 7 — Validator plugin signing (Grenholt platform). Before we mint the signing key for the Plumb validator plugin registry, double-check that all three custodians are on the call and the Tessary HSM shows a clean attestation. Third-party validators won't load unsigned after this, so don't rush it. Once the shard cards are collected, confirm the escrow bundle with the recovery passphrase below.

vault phrase of tajef-faduf = casox-ralius-julir

### Action item: Harrowfield gateway buffering

During the outage, the Harrowfield telemetry gateway dropped readings from roughly forty tractors because its in-memory buffer had no overflow policy. Owner for the fix is the Fieldwire team: add disk-backed spill, cap retention at six hours, and alert when the buffer exceeds half capacity. Target is two sprints out. Progress will be reported at this sync until closed. Design notes, capacity math, and the review checklist are being tracked on the internal page:

runbook for yahop-tajep: https://jenkins.olvarqstack.internal/settings

Before your first run against the Pavetto staging cluster, read this carefully. Our load harness, Stampede, replays anonymized checkout sessions through the cart, payment, and confirmation stages. Always start at 10% of target traffic and ramp in five-minute steps, watching the Pavetto latency dashboard between each step. Never point Stampede at production endpoints; the config guard should block this, but verify the hostname yourself. Stampede authenticates to the staging gateway using the internal key that follows.

app token of fajeg-bawip = kto4_Gm90